The Essential Contribution in Personal Coaching for Effective Rehabilitation Therapy.

Personal training plays a crucial role in the rehabilitation journey after an accident. When someone gets injured, regardless it is a twist, pull, or a more severe injury, the road to recovery can be long and challenging. Individual trainers are specially qualified to help individuals recover their power, flexibility, and overall well-being. They develop customized workout plans that address to the specific requirements of the hurt individual, ensuring that the rehabilitation process is both safe and effective. This tailored approach is essential for helping clients get back to their regular activities and prevent subsequent damages.



One of the key advantages of individual coaching during recovery is the knowledge that coaches offer to the process. They understand the human body and how it reacts to different types of exercises. This knowledge allows them to design programs that concentrate on rebuilding power in the injured region while also improving overall fitness. Personal coaches can track progress closely and implement changes to the program as necessary. This ongoing evaluation is vital because it helps to ensure that the client is not overexerting themselves too much, which could lead to re-injury.

Another important aspect of individual training in post-injury recovery is encouragement. Recovering from an accident can be psychologically and bodily draining. Individual coaches provide support and support, helping clients stay committed on their goals. They can also help establish achievable goals, which is crucial for keeping a constructive attitude during rehabilitation. With a individual trainer by their side, individuals are more likely to adhere to their recovery program and remain committed to their recovery journey.



In furthermore to bodily exercise, individual trainers often incorporate education into their meetings. They instruct individuals about correct body movements, the significance of preparatory exercises and cool-downs, look at this now and how to pay attention to their physical signals. This understanding enables individuals to take an active part in their rehabilitation. Comprehending how to prevent subsequent injuries is just as important as healing from the current one. Personal coaches can provide important insights into lifestyle modifications and workouts that promote long-term health and fitness.

Ultimately, personal training can improve the overall rehabilitation process by creating a sense of community. Many trainers build a nurturing environment where clients feel at ease discussing their challenges and achievements. This bonding can be incredibly beneficial, as it assists clients feel less isolated during their rehabilitation. By collaborating with a personal trainer, individuals not only enhance their bodily health but also obtain a network system that encourages them to stay involved and driven throughout their rehabilitation process.
